Effect of nitrogen sources and calcium application on postharvest quality of cv. Italia grapes.

Grapevines (cv. Italia) growing in Petrolina, Pernambuco, Brazil, were supplied with N (100% urea, 70% urea + 30% Ca(NO3)2, or 35% urea + 65% Ca(NO3)2) through fertigation in 3 split applications (total 200 g/vine). Some vines were also treated with Ca by immersing clusters in 0.4% Ca solutions at fortnightly intervals starting 59 days after pruning (5 treatments). Berry colour and cluster appearance, total soluble solids, total titratable acidity, pH and pathogenic decay were analysed after 0, 14, 28, 42 and 56 days of cold storage (2-4 deg C and 90-95% RH). Only cluster appearance and decay showed significant differences between treatments. Clusters treated with 35% of N as urea and 65% as Ca(NO3)2 had less water loss after 56 days of storage than clusters from other treatments. Dipping clusters in Ca also reduced water loss. Storage decay (caused by Alternaria alternata, Cladosporium herbarum, Penicillium sp., Rhizopus spp. and Aspergillus niger) was least in berries from vines supplied with

35% of N as urea and 65% as Ca(NO3)2; additional Ca treatment had no beneficial effect on storage decay.
